Attn: Anyone interested in Greenland Style Kayak Boatbuilding,
Techniques or History A new Summer 2005 issue of the MASIK, Qajaq USA's Newsletter, is now online and downloadable, and is FREE! Inside each issue you will find a wealth of information on traditional kayaking. Articles in this Issue: Building the Sea Spirit Completely built from scratch by Wes Ostertag Angatkuk The Shaman by Patrick Teasdale Maligiaq's visit to Washington, D.C. Building a Beautiful Craft by Tom Milani First Time Rolling I Felt Butterflies in my Stomach by Hyok Lee Pond Scum Hanging (Upside-Down) with Boyz in Hoodz by Kate Hartland Walden Pond All kinds of kayaks show up at the Pond by Dan Segal Qajaasaarneq A recap of the year's rope gymnastics highlights by Dubside Editor's Corner Bobby Curtis Qajaq Talk Greg Stamer see http://www.qajaqusa.org/QUSA/newsletter.html Happy Paddling! Ed Zachowski Qajaq USA is a non-profit membership organization that is officially recognized by Qaannat Kattuffiat (The Greenland Kayaking Association). Qajaq USA is committed to supporting Qaannat Kattuffiat and their efforts to preserve, study and promote the traditions and techniques of Greenland kayaking while seeking to further the appreciation and development of Greenland-style kayaking in the United States. |
